D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Production Oversight
- Plan, coordinate, and supervise day-to-day production activities to meet production targets and deadlines.
- Ensure production output meets quality standards and adheres to company specifications.
- Monitor production processes and adjust schedules as needed to optimize productivity.
- Maintain optimal use of materials, equipment, and manpower to reduce waste and improve efficiency.
Quality & Food Safety
- Ensure all production activities comply with local and international food safety regulations (HACCP, ISO 22000, etc.).
- Collaborate with the Quality Assurance team to implement and monitor food safety and quality control procedures.
- Conduct regular inspections to ensure hygiene and sanitation standards are strictly followed.
Team Leadership
- Supervise, train, and motivate production staff to achieve performance goals.
- Maintain clear communication with the team, addressing concerns and fostering a positive working environment.
- Organize daily work schedules and delegate responsibilities appropriately.
Reporting & Documentation
- Prepare and maintain production reports, including daily output, downtime, material usage, and workforce performance.
- Report any equipment faults, production issues, or non-compliance incidents to the Production Manager.
Health & Safety
- Enforce adherence to health and safety guidelines to create a safe working environment.
- Ensure that all staff use protective gear and equipment as required.
KEY REQUIREMENT SKILLS AND QUALIFICATION
- Degree or Diploma in Food Science, Food Technology, or a related field
- Minimum of 3 years’ experience in a supervisory role within a food processing or manufacturing environment
- Strong knowledge of food safety and quality control standards
- Familiarity with regulatory frameworks such as HACCP, GMP, and ISO standards
- Ability to lead and motivate a team under pressure
- Excellent organizational and problem-solving skills
- Proficient in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)
